Exploration of Sensuality at Erotic Museum
This museum delves into the intriguing world of erotic art and history, showcasing the evolution of human sensuality through various exhibits.
Founded in 1992 by Beate Uhse, a pioneer in the adult industry, the Erotic Museum aims to educate visitors about the cultural significance of eroticism across different eras. It features diverse collections, from historical artifacts to contemporary art pieces that challenge societal norms.
Must-See Wonders
👁️ Extensive Art Collection: View a vast range of erotic art including paintings, sculptures, and photographs that depict the human form and romantic encounters.
📜 Historical Artifacts: Discover rare items from various cultures that illustrate the role of eroticism in social and cultural history.
🎭 Interactive Exhibits: Engage with multimedia displays that invite visitors to reflect on their perceptions of intimacy and sexuality.
The museum is an adult-oriented space, and entry is paid. It attracts tourists, historians, and those interested in the cultural aspects of eroticism.
